Jun 17, 2015 if your wbs is fluid, it probably wont lend itself to great reporting. These documentation tasks will be identified in the project plan and pwp for each work request. Work breakdown structures in large projects how detailed should a wbs be. Wbs for large network software project quick summary wbs for a largescale software project for a commercial data acquisition network. Over the next few years the idea of a better way to visualize the structure of projects as an alternative to gantt charts became the basis of critical tools first product, wbs chart pro. User acceptance testing uat work breakdown structure. Local systems assessment business analystsoftware developer. To monitor schedule performance, you need to know how to collect information and evaluate it and how to ensure its accuracy. Apr 29, 2020 a good test case template maintains test artifact consistency for the test team and makes it easy for all stakeholders to understand the test cases. A wbs software that effortlessly generates project structure and deliverables. The work breakdown structure wbs is a vehicle for breaking an engineering project down into subproject, tasks, subtasks, work packages, and so on. If you are familiar with microsoft project, the wbs number changes as the structure of the schedule changes.
Work breakdown structure for software testing brighthub project. A good test case template maintains test artifact consistency for the test team and makes it easy for all stakeholders to understand the test cases. If you are looking for wbs chart pro, the features you have become accustomed to in wbs chart pro plus much more are now a part of wbs schedule pro. Software application and webbased service interface. Introduction to work breakdown structure software testing. Mobilinked wbs, is the easy to use wbs management app for the ipad.
The tool can be as detailed as the it project manager wants it to be to help manage the project. Xmind also includes gantt capabilities so you can use that if youre so inclined. Over the next few years the idea of a better way to visualize the structure of projects as an alternative to gantt charts became the. A general misconception exists that agile software development means that no longterm plan. The work breakdown structure in software project management robert c. Contrary to the myth that agile is an undisciplined approach that downplays cost aspects, cost estimation is a critical activity in programs that use agile practices. Initiating, planning, executing, monitoring and controlling and closing. Apply to tester, new job openings dol, quality assurance tester and more. Wbs project work breakdown structure management for ios.
A patch is a record of changes made to a set of resources. Quickly get a headstart when creating your own auto wbs diagram. By mary identifying project milestones a milestone is defined by the pmbok guide 5th edition as a significant point or event in a project pg. Draw work breakdown structures with online work breakdown structure software.
Generate your wbs online quickly, whether you created the tasks in wbs, gantt, or any of the other views in the project management software. Free download wbs chart templates online free download wbs templates for project schedule. The wbs is a useful resource for project management and should be consulted for. Run or execute test batches from test batch runner. It is a process in which one test is done simultaneously on multiple specimens. Fourth, the wbs needs to specify the acceptance criteria for quality control and testing. Quasar science resources hardware and software proposed infrastructure for the. Ecsse4005 software verification, validation and testing. Sap testing is same as software application testing however here the applications is sap erp. A quick overview on what my application under test do.
If you are looking for wbs chart pro, the features you have become accustomed to in wbs chart pro plus much more are now a. Strictly speaking, batch processing involves processing multiple data items together as a batch. Some process developed in oracle and on unix platform are running. The wbs also displays the entire scope of the project. Wbs schedule pro can be used by itself as a standalone project planning and scheduling tool.
Functional testing for batch jobs, validate basic server. We show what a work breakdown structure is and how it can help in the organization and execution of a project. Therefore, one should take creating wbs as a critical step in the process of project management. Flow graph interpretation for source code directed testing of. Step three third, regardless of the methodology, a correctly developed wbs is not a list of activities or to dos. Pdf the work breakdown structure in software project management. It is an example of a very thorough plan requiring many areas to change simultaneously before anything will work correctly again. With edraw max, you can edit the free work breakdown structure chart template for project management. View on online or download for free in pdf or visio.
Wbs software work breakdown structure wbs chart pro. Systems upgrade project planning documents, including wbs structure. Typically a patch will add a new feature, fix a bug, or add documentation to the project. It requires early, upfront analysis that demonstrates a highlevel understanding of the program and its associated costs and benefits. The coverage includes automatically executing tests, distributing tests to different machines, and processing the results produced by the test runs. Software testing process basics of software testing life. Much component testing can be done in batch mode where the runtime is less critical. Effort can also be calculated based on the costexpenditure for conducting the tests. Wbs work breakdown structure and wbd wideband delphi are. The internet defines software testing as the process of executing a program or application with the intent of identifying bugs. Ill be primarily relying on record and play option as i am not very familiar with the coding side of things but any suggestions are welcome. Work breakdown structure relativistic heavy ion collider.
In the pmi world, the processes or phases of a project are. Wbs for large network software project projectconnections. Testing is the primary avenue to check that the built product meets requirements adequately. Software as a service saas wbs level 1 a wbs dictionary contains more detailed information about elements within a work breakdown structure wbs. This document provides project managers with a work breakdown structure wbs, which defines all of the application development projects critical deliverables. At whatever point you make a change in sap software, test cases need to be created to check the new functionality. Agile development does involve longterm planning and cost estimation is a critical activity in agile programs. Batch processing is the execution of noninteractive processing tasks, meaning tasks with no userinterface. It is a list of acceptance criteria that define what a good job is on each of the wbs entries.
This is an ms project file that provides a work breakdown structure wbs covering all 10 phases of the software release life cycle. Similarly batch testing might mean batch process under question is working as intended you can validate verify that batch process used to accomplish certain task is proper and call it batch testing if you like on the side note, why do you need a different term. May, 2020 testing of development object includes testing for security authorization,data transfer rules, reconciliations and batch scheduling jobs. The project team followed a validation and user acceptance testing process that. Application development project work breakdown structure. How to monitor projectschedule performance dummies. It is the testing of combined components of a sap application to determine if they function together correctly. You can use the links bellow to try the tool without a. Batch testing is an integral part of wild countrys quality system. Batch testing means during execution we have to make a dependent test cases as a batches.
It is an important planning tool which links objectives with resources and activities in a logical framework. Given the emphasis on a solid wbs it surprises me that its actually so hard to find a decent bit of software aligned with the need. Using batch processing or automated integration liaison. It is an im portant planning tool which links objectives with re. Testing of software components during their development is. The efficiency of a work breakdown structure can determine the success of a project. Review all the testing requirements to make sure they are added in wbs.
The wbs is a hierarchical decomposition of the total scope of work to be carried out by the project team to accomplish the project objectives and create the required deliverables the wbs organized and defines the total scope of the project, and represents the work specified in the current approved scope statement. In software development, qa can contribute to high level risks list during initiating, as do all stakeholders, but their real work begins during the planning process. I think functional testing of batch process might do just fine. Create wbs by breaking down the test project into small pieces. The wbs is a hierarchical breakdown of all project deliverables.
Batch analyzers and converters are provided to search through multiple applications at the. For each phase it lists the deliverables called out in the software release life cycle overview to show when they get accomplished in the phase. Introduction to work breakdown structure software testing in the pmi world, the processes or phases of a project are. Step 3 divide submodules further into functionalities. Detailed planning is essential for successful deployment of custom software. The work breakdown structure in software project management. Hi, can body tell me does qtp support batch process testing. Review the wbs structure, use of dependencies and resource management, etc. The wbs provides the foundation for all project management work, including, planning, cost and effort estimation, resource allocation, and scheduling. Wbs element may be a product, data, service, or any combination thereof. Typically, milestones signal the completion of a key deliverable but they may also signify an important decision point in a project.
Wbs project management software free downloads and. The only way to ensure that your testing efforts will provide the necessary coverage that makes your product enduser ready is through careful planning using a work breakdown structure for software testing. This web page explains how to create a work breakdown structure wbs using mindviews wbs software. Wbs is represented as a hierarchical list of projects work activities. Wbs chart pro was our flagship product for over 20 years. I wish to design a test where once the batch job is started condition 1 it finds the specific job with its job id in jobs tab and checks for its state eg. If you have set of scripts batch to be kicked off at a particular time by qtp then yes, you can start qtp at a specified time using the windows scheduler or quality center and then have qtp execute the batch. My application under test has to run a specific batch jo. Bw business warehouse testing is also part of the development tests. Create a wbs diagram by breaking down your top level tasks in an intuitive project visualization which.
If your wbs is fluid, it probably wont lend itself to great reporting. The essence of this technique is to divide a complex test project into small components to obtain the following. The tool works with any webbrowser with the adobe flash plugin installed. The wbs is a hierarchical decomposition of the total scope of work to be carried out by the project team to accomplish the project objectives and create the required deliverables the wbs organized and defines the total scope of the project, and represents the work specified in. Natural gestures use on a clean user interface makes wbs maintenance easier, faster and more efficient than ever before. This example work breakdown structure is from a real world uat test. Batch processing software free download batch processing top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Oct 02, 2008 systems upgrade project planning documents, including wbs structure. Work breakdown structure wbs different approaches for developing a wbs notations for work breakdown structures heuristics and examples starting with templates how to identify work what do we do with risky tasks. Aug 17, 2017 it is possible to print a nice hierarchical work breakdown structure wbs chart of your microsoft project schedule by using critical tools, inc. Test plan document, attributes of test plan document. Software release life cycle wbs projectconnections.
Critical tools was founded in 1991 in california as a provider of project management training and consulting, primarily for microsoft project. Regularly monitoring your projects schedule performance can provide early indications of possible activitycoordination problems, resource conflicts, and possible cost overruns. Given the emphasis on a solid wbs it surprises me that its actually so hard to find a. Work breakdown structure rev e, june 2003 work breakdown structure a project work breakdown structure wbs is a deliverable or product oriented grouping of project work elements shown in graph ical display to organize and subdivide the total work scope of a project. Work breakdown structure for software testing brighthub. Visualize and simplify wbs on outline and graphics chart views, divide work elements, sketch out labor cost. Tausworthe jet propulsion laboratory the work breakdown structure wbs is a vehicle for breaking an engineering project down into subproject, tasks, subtasks, work packages, and so on. Batch processing software free download batch processing. A popular means of creating a patch is by using diff, a tool that is commonly available on linux and unix systems. Wbs also provides the necessary framework for detailed cost estimation and control along with providing guidance for schedule development and control. What are some software for creating and displaying a work.
A free customizable auto wbs template is provided to download and print. Work breakdown structure wbs identify dependencies between tasks dependency graph estimate the duration for each task to be done schedule these are the topics of the spmp, section 5. The term is associated with scheduled processing jobs run in offhours, known as a batch window. I like to define testing as the process of validating that a piece of software meets its business and technical requirements. If you have a lot of tests, it may be convenient to organize test runs into batches. Systems upgrade work breakdown structure the project diva. Exploratory testing is a type of software testing in which test. Apply to quality assurance analyst, quality assurance tester, qc technician and more. Notwithstanding praveens answer, which is a good one, i want to address the wbs, progressive elaboration, and evm. Writing test case in a standard format lessen the t. It is possible to print a nice hierarchical work breakdown structure wbs chart of your microsoft project schedule by using critical tools, inc.
We are using lsmw recording method to upload the project wbs element of three level. Wbs tool is a free web software for building project work breakdown structures wbs, wbs charts, organograms and other types of hierarchies. This chapter discusses all aspects of automating testing, also known as batch testing. Sample test plan template is available in this tutorial for download. Introduction this document describes a suite of jobs and associated programs the are used to validate the installation, configuration and startup of a micro focus userdefined server instance that is configured to run mainframeoriented jobs i. For its auto functionality, you can break down your work more quickly and include more detail. Creating batch test runs testcomplete documentation.
While the wbs of any given project in any given industry must contain 100% of the product service to be delivered, and at the lower levels, the actions required to produce product service, there is no requirement that 100% of the wbs be developed and or known before the. Tausworthe jet propllsiotl lrrhoultop the work breakdown structure wbs is a vehicle for breaking an engineering project down into subproject, tasks, subtasks, work packages, and so on. Estimating costs in an agile environment requires a more iterative, integrated, and collaborative approach than in traditional acquisition programs. Your projects work breakdown structure wbs is a deliverableoriented decomposition of. The work breakdown structure in software project management article pdf available in journal of systems and software. User acceptance testing wbs template work breakdown structure. Sample test plan document test plan example with details of. But whenever we are uploading the wbs element with lsmw, it alwasy record the last record that is bh.
Both batch processing and automated integration are considered. Some testing tasks should include the number of transactions that you will test. A software test plan document is divided into different sections such as. In 2014, wbs chart pro was combined with our other former product, pert chart expert, to produce the all new wbs schedule pro software. Test effort is defined as a unit of metrics that is used to calculate the time taken to complete an assigned task.
157 1443 1341 1192 968 1384 1394 631 40 611 211 901 145 1415 114 406 1313 1402 1530 1053 1277 1516 491 1170 1503 106 816 703 475 1386 217 307 753 1209 468 1436 1109 875 466 1074 1452 555 1120 33 1434